British Wildlife is the leading natural history magazine in the UK, providing essential reading for both enthusiast and professional naturalists and wildlife conservationists. Published eight times a year, British Wildlife bridges the gap between popular writing and scientific literature through a combination of long-form articles, regular columns and reports, book reviews and letters.

About this book

Predicting and monitoring tides is a matter of constant concern to those responsible for harbours, navigation and shipping, weather and public safety, shoreline construction and sea level as well as for the vacationer at the beach. Presented here is a picture of the forces governing the tides, and a description of tidal behaviour. The volume is based on work presented at the 1988 International Conference on Tidal Hydrodynamics, the first such conference in 25 years.
